    Answering this question is a bit like asking how long is a piece of string! Airlines will, as I understand it, calculate their probable loadings and adjust their prices accordingly. Reckon you should look at leaving as early as possible as school holidays are always premium prices.

    Have you looked at possibility of flying to Singapore or Malaysia or Bangkok, all important hubs and then flying on from there? Sometimes you can pick up a cheap fare that way.
    Norwegian air is one airline that is fairly basic and flies out from BKK. Also look at Finnair. Try Hong Kong as a central hub too.

    have you tried https://matrix.itasoftware.com/ Google have bought them now. there are some good deals to be found and use google to search for hints on how to maximize your searches. Good luck.
